全球零售物聯網市場預計將從 2025 年的 158.4 億美元成長到 2031 年的 472.3 億美元,複合年成長率達 19.97%。

該市場的發展動力源自於實體店及整個供應鏈中互聯設備、感測器和軟體的部署,促進了自動化和即時數據交換。關鍵促進因素包括透過自動化庫存管理提高供應鏈透明度和營運效率。這些技術使零售商能夠簡化物流並最佳化庫存水平,以滿足消費者期望。根據 GS1 美國 2025 年報告,擁有即時追蹤功能的企業獲得更高可見度和庫存管理效率的可能性高出 68%。

儘管具備這些營運優勢,但市場在資料隱私和網路安全方面仍面臨嚴峻挑戰。聯網終端的快速成長擴大了潛在攻擊面,使敏感的個人和財務資訊面臨洩漏風險。因此,保護這些複雜網路免受網路威脅所需的大量投資已成為許多零售商廣泛採用該技術的一大障礙。

市場促進因素

消費者對個人化、互動式店內體驗的需求日益成長,推動了市場擴張。零售商正部署物聯網解決方案,以彌合線上和線下商務之間的鴻溝。透過整合感測器、信標和智慧顯示螢幕,商店可以在消費者進店時識別其身份,並即時提供量身定做的產品推薦和動態定價。這種店內體驗的個人化客製化能力,透過複製網路購物的個人化體驗,顯著提升了客戶參與和忠誠度。 TransPerfect 於 2025 年 2 月發布的報告顯示,超過 70% 的消費者更傾向於購買能夠識別其偏好的品牌的產品。

此外,對即時庫存可見性和最佳化的日益成長的需求,正推動著從人工追蹤向基於感測器的自動化營運模式的轉變。零售商正在採用電腦視覺和物品等級RFID技術,以精準管理庫存水平,最大限度地減少缺貨情況,並實現高效的全通路策略,例如線上購買、商店。斑馬技術公司在2025年11月指出,84%的決策者將即時庫存同步放在首位。同時,霍尼韋爾公司在2025年1月發布的報告顯示,超過80%的零售商計劃擴大自動化和人工智慧的應用範圍,以提高效率。

市場挑戰

全球零售物聯網 (IoT) 市場的擴張正受到日益嚴重的網路安全威脅和資料隱私問題的嚴重阻礙。隨著零售商將互聯設備和感測器整合到其實體和數位基礎設施中,網路犯罪分子的攻擊面顯著擴大,消費者的敏感財務資料和個人識別資訊面臨洩漏風險。因此,零售商被迫將預防置於創新之上,由於資料竊盜帶來的巨大聲譽和財務風險,他們不得不推遲採用先進的物聯網系統。

加強這些複雜網路所需的大量投資進一步阻礙了市場成長。保護龐大的終端生態系統需要嚴格的通訊協定和持續的監控,這增加了營運成本,並降低了物聯網計劃的即時投資回報。根據零售和飯店資訊共用與分析中心 (RH-ISAC) 發布的《2025 年首席資訊安全長基準報告》,70% 的資訊安全安全長認為勒索軟體是他們面臨的首要網路安全風險。這些重大威脅的高發生率迫使零售公司將資金重新分配到安全合規和風險緩解方面,而不是擴展物聯網能力,從而減緩了整個行業的採用速度。

市場趨勢

自動化和無人結帳系統的普及正在改變店內結帳流程,智慧購物車和電腦視覺區域的引入消除了傳統的摩擦點。這些物聯網驅動的解決方案不僅能即時掃描商品,提升顧客的便利性,還能提供零售商以往無法追蹤的詳細購買行為數據。根據 Capital One Shopping 於 2025 年 2 月發布的一項研究,美國約 40% 的雜貨店收銀台已升級為自助結帳系統終端,凸顯了向自主交易模式的大規模轉變。

同時,為實現永續性,智慧型能源管理優先考慮將物聯網感測器與暖通空調和照明系統整合,以便根據即時客流量動態調整能耗。這種智慧控制使零售商能夠主動識別導致能源浪費的低效環節,從而顯著降低碳排放和營運成本。根據 Facilities Dive 2025 年 11 月發布的報告,能源管理領域在 2025 年第三季實現了 10% 的年成長,這主要得益於零售客戶對節能軟體的需求。

The Global Internet of Things (IoT) in Retail Market is projected to expand from USD 15.84 Billion in 2025 to USD 47.23 Billion by 2031, registering a CAGR of 19.97%. This market involves the deployment of interconnected devices, sensors, and software across physical stores and supply chains to facilitate automation and real-time data exchange. Key drivers include the critical need for enhanced supply chain transparency and operational efficiency through automated inventory management. These technologies allow retailers to streamline logistics and optimize stock levels to meet consumer expectations, with GS1 US reporting in 2025 that companies implementing real-time tracking are 68% more likely to observe improved visibility and inventory control.

Despite these operational advantages, the market faces significant challenges regarding data privacy and cybersecurity. The rapid proliferation of connected endpoints expands the potential attack surface, leaving sensitive personal and financial information vulnerable to breaches. Consequently, the substantial investment required to secure these complex networks against cyber threats serves as a major impediment to broader adoption for many retail enterprises.

Market Driver

The rising demand for personalized and interactive in-store experiences stimulates market expansion as retailers deploy IoT solutions to bridge the gap between digital and physical commerce. By integrating sensors, beacons, and smart displays, stores can identify individual shoppers upon entry and deliver tailored product recommendations or dynamic pricing in real-time. This ability to curate the physical journey significantly enhances customer engagement and loyalty by replicating the customized nature of online shopping; according to a February 2025 report by TransPerfect, over 70% of consumers indicate they are more likely to shop with brands that recognize their individual preferences.

Additionally, the growing necessity for real-time inventory visibility and stock optimization forces a shift from manual tracking to automated, sensor-based operational models. Retailers are increasingly adopting computer vision and item-level RFID technologies to maintain precise oversight of stock levels, thereby minimizing out-of-stock scenarios and enabling efficient omnichannel fulfillment strategies like buy-online-pickup-in-store. Zebra Technologies noted in November 2025 that 84% of decision-makers now prioritize real-time inventory synchronization, while Honeywell reported in January 2025 that more than 80% of retailers plan to increase their use of automation and artificial intelligence to enhance efficiency.

Market Challenge

The expansion of the Global Internet of Things (IoT) in Retail Market is significantly hindered by escalating cybersecurity threats and data privacy concerns. As retailers integrate more interconnected devices and sensors into their physical and digital infrastructures, the attack surface available to cybercriminals widens considerably, exposing sensitive consumer financial data and personally identifiable information to potential breaches. Consequently, retail enterprises are often forced to prioritize defensive measures over innovation, delaying the deployment of advanced IoT systems due to the immense reputational and financial risks associated with potential data theft.

The substantial investment required to fortify these complex networks further impedes market growth. Securing a vast ecosystem of endpoints demands rigorous protocols and continuous monitoring, which drives up operational costs and reduces the immediate return on investment for IoT projects. According to the Retail & Hospitality Information Sharing and Analysis Center (RH-ISAC) in its 2025 CISO Benchmark Report, ransomware was identified as the top cybersecurity risk by 70% of information security leaders; this high prevalence of critical threats compels retailers to divert capital toward security compliance and risk mitigation rather than expanding their IoT capabilities, thereby slowing overall industry adoption.

Market Trends

The expansion of automated and cashier-less checkout systems is reshaping the in-store payment process by eliminating traditional friction points through the deployment of smart carts and computer vision-enabled zones. These IoT-driven solutions not only enhance customer convenience by allowing immediate product scanning but also provide retailers with granular data on shopping behaviors that were previously untrackable. According to Capital One Shopping in February 2025, nearly 40% of grocery store registers in the U.S. are now self-checkout kiosks, highlighting the massive shift toward autonomous transaction models.

Simultaneously, the implementation of smart energy management for sustainability has prioritized the integration of IoT sensors with HVAC and lighting systems to dynamically adjust consumption based on real-time foot traffic. This intelligent regulation enables retailers to significantly lower their carbon footprint and operational costs by identifying inefficiencies before they lead to energy wastage. According to Facilities Dive in November 2025, the energy management segment reported 10% year-over-year growth in Q3 2025, driven significantly by demand from retail customers for efficiency software.
